5-Day Nature Itinerary for Poombarai in July 2023

  1. Day 1: Mannavanur Lake
    30 minutes (11.3 km) from Poombarai

    In the morning, head to Mannavanur Lake, a beautiful natural lake surrounded by rolling hills and lush greenery. Enjoy a peaceful boat ride on the lake and take in the stunning views. In the afternoon, go for a leisurely hike around the lake and explore the nearby forests. In the evening, watch the sunset over the lake and relax in the serene surroundings.

  2. Day 2: Kodaikanal Lake
    1 hour 15 minutes (35.7 km) from Mannavanur Lake

    Start your day early and head to Kodaikanal Lake, a popular tourist spot known for its scenic beauty. Take a stroll around the lake and enjoy the fresh air and peaceful atmosphere.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Bryant Park, a botanical garden filled with a variety of flowers and plants. In the evening, head to Coaker's Walk, a scenic walking trail with panoramic views of the surrounding hills.

  3. Day 3: Berijam Lake
    1 hour 10 minutes (32.7 km) from Kodaikanal Lake

    Embark on a scenic drive to Berijam Lake, a picturesque lake located deep in the forest. Enjoy the serene surroundings and take a relaxing walk around the lake.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Mannavanur Sheep Farm, where you can see hundreds of sheep grazing in the fields and learn about the local farming practices. In the evening, head back to Kodaikanal for a delicious dinner at one of the local restaurants.

  4. Day 4: Pine Forest and Guna Caves
    40 minutes (17.6 km) from Berijam Lake

    In the morning, visit the Pine Forest, a dense forest filled with tall pine trees that create a unique and serene ambience. Take a peaceful walk through the forest and enjoy the fresh air.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Guna Caves, a set of natural caves surrounded by lush greenery. Explore the caves and take in the stunning views of the surrounding landscape. In the evening, head back to Poombarai for a relaxing evening.

  5. Day 5: Vattakanal Waterfalls
    40 minutes (19.3 km) from Pine Forest

    On your last day, head to Vattakanal Waterfalls, a beautiful waterfall nestled in the forest. Take a refreshing dip in the cool water and enjoy the serene surroundings. In the afternoon, visit the nearby Dolphin's Nose, a scenic viewpoint that offers breathtaking views of the surrounding hills and valleys. In the evening, head back to Poombarai for a farewell dinner.
